Provisional attachment is a legal action under the Prevention of Money Laundering Act (PMLA) where authorities temporarily seize assets, properties, or bank accounts suspected to be linked to money laundering or financial crimes.

You can challenge an attachment by filing objections or applications before the PMLA Adjudicating Authority or other competent forums. Expert legal representation is crucial to prepare strong arguments, review supporting documents, and present your case effectively.

Timely action is critical. Typically, objections must be filed within a specified period mentioned in the attachment order, failing which legal remedies may be limited. A qualified lawyer can help ensure deadlines are met and applications are properly drafted.

Yes, in certain circumstances, assets may be released temporarily through court orders or by the Adjudicating Authority, especially if evidence shows the assets are unrelated to the alleged offence. Legal intervention is essential to secure such relief promptly.
